Document Description
The applicant is proposing to construct a 77-unit apartment complex with associated infrastructure, parking lot and landscaping on an approximately 2.3-acre parcel.

Other Location Info
The project site is located at 5429 Marconi Avenue, on the northern side of Marconi Avenue, approximately 350 feet west of the intersection of Marconi Avenue and Garfield Avenue, in the Carmichael community of unincorporated Sacramento County.

Reasons for Exemption
Section 15183 (PRC Section 21083.3), provides that projects which are consistent with the development density established by zoning, community plan, or general plan policies for which an environmental impact report (EIR) has been certified "shall not require additional environmental review, except as might be necessary to examine whether there are project-specific significant effects which are peculiar to the project or its site." An EIR was prepared and certified by the Board of Supervisors for the Sacramento County General Plan Update (SCH# 2007082086) incorporated by reference and available at: https://planning.saccounty.gov/PlansandProjectsln-Progress/Pages/GeneralPlan.aspx. The project is consistent with the development density and use characteristics considered by the General Plan El R, and Zoning. Code for both land use designations assigned to the project site - Low Density Residential (LOR) and High Density Residential (HOR) land use designations. The proposed project is characterized as residential infill. The General Plan Update Final EIR contemplated impacts of residential infill as development would occur on vacant or underutilized lots within existing developed areas. No new impacts peculiar to 'the project or the parcel on which the project will be located have been identified that would necessitate further environmental review beyond the impacts and issues already disclosed and analyzed in the General Plan Update EIR. No other special circumstances exist that would create a reasonable possibility that the project will have a significant adverse effect on the environment. Therefore, pursuant to CEQA Guidelines Section 15183, no further environmental review is required.
